🧃 How to Make the Juice Cleanse
✅ Ingredients (1 Serving):
2 medium carrots, peeled and chopped
2 medium oranges, peeled and segmented
½ cup filtered water (optional)
Optional: 1 tsp fresh ginger or lemon juice for extra kick
👩🍳 Instructions:
Juice the carrots and oranges using a juicer.
(If you don’t have one, blend with water and strain.)
Stir well.
Drink immediately to preserve nutrients.
